Eliminar scripts y estilos innecesarios es una técnica fundamental de optimización de código que mejora significativamente el rendimiento del sitio web. Esta base de conocimientos te guiará a través del proceso de identificar y eliminar código redundante, ofreciendo consejos prácticos, beneficios y mejores prácticas para maximizar su efectividad.
Comprender la importancia de eliminar scripts y estilos innecesarios
Optimizar el código eliminando scripts y estilos redundantes cumple varios objetivos clave:
-
Mejora de los tiempos de carga de la página: Reducir la cantidad de código que debe cargarse resulta en tiempos de carga iniciales más rápidos.
-
Mejora de la experiencia del usuario: Las páginas que cargan más rápido ofrecen una experiencia de navegación más agradable e interactiva para los usuarios.
-
Optimización para dispositivos móviles: Agilizar el código es especialmente importante para los usuarios móviles, ya que minimiza los retrasos y mejora la capacidad de respuesta.
-
Reducción de la carga en el servidor y del consumo de ancho de banda: Eliminar código innecesario disminuye la carga sobre los servidores y reduce el uso del ancho de banda.
Identificar scripts y estilos innecesarios
Sigue estos pasos para identificar y eliminar eficazmente los scripts y estilos innecesarios de tu sitio web:
-
Realiza una auditoría de código: Revisa la base de código de tu sitio para identificar cualquier script o estilo que no sea esencial para su funcionalidad central o experiencia del usuario.
-
Usa las herramientas de desarrollador del navegador: Utiliza las herramientas de desarrollador del navegador para analizar las solicitudes de red e identificar scripts y estilos que puedan no ser críticos.
-
Aprovecha las herramientas de análisis de código: Utiliza herramientas de análisis de código y software de monitoreo de rendimiento para identificar código redundante o no utilizado.
-
Revisa las integraciones de terceros: Evalúa las integraciones o complementos de terceros para asegurarte de que solo carguen los scripts y estilos necesarios.
Consejos para eliminar eficazmente scripts y estilos innecesarios
Considera los siguientes consejos para agilizar tu código y eliminar scripts y estilos redundantes:
-
Prioriza los recursos críticos: Identifica y da prioridad a los scripts y estilos esenciales para el renderizado inicial de tu sitio web, y cárgalos en línea o con un retraso mínimo.
-
Minimiza las dependencias de terceros: Limita la cantidad de scripts y estilos de terceros a solo aquellos que son esenciales para la funcionalidad básica.
-
Utiliza carga condicional: Implementa técnicas de carga condicional para asegurarte de que los scripts y estilos solo se carguen cuando sea necesario, según condiciones específicas o interacciones del usuario.
-
Optimiza los recursos externos: Asegúrate de que los scripts y estilos externos estén minificados, comprimidos y cargados desde redes de distribución de contenido (CDN) confiables y rápidas.
Beneficios de eliminar scripts y estilos innecesarios
-
Tiempos de carga de página más rápidos: Agilizar el código eliminando scripts y estilos innecesarios conduce a tiempos de carga significativamente mejores.
-
Mejora de la experiencia del usuario: Las páginas que cargan más rápido proporcionan una experiencia de usuario más agradable e interactiva, lo que puede aumentar el compromiso de los usuarios.
-
Mejora en el rendimiento SEO: Los tiempos de carga más rápidos pueden impactar positivamente en el ranking de los motores de búsqueda, lo que lleva a una mejor visibilidad en los resultados de búsqueda.
Situaciones en las que los scripts y estilos pueden ser necesarios
Si bien eliminar el código innecesario es crucial para la optimización, hay situaciones en las que ciertos scripts y estilos son necesarios:
-
Frameworks o bibliotecas críticas: Los frameworks o bibliotecas esenciales para la funcionalidad principal de un sitio web deben ser conservados.
-
Integraciones de terceros: Asegúrate de que cualquier integración de terceros, como los códigos de análisis o seguimiento, se mantengan si proporcionan información valiosa.
Mejores prácticas y consideraciones adicionales
-
Revisar y actualizar regularmente el código: Evalúa periódicamente el impacto y la necesidad de los scripts y estilos para asegurarte de que continúan proporcionando valor.
-
Realizar pruebas A/B: Experimenta con diferentes estrategias de carga de código para determinar cuál resuena mejor con tu audiencia.
-
Implementar la gestión de versiones para bibliotecas y complementos: Utiliza la gestión de versiones para asegurarte de que solo se carguen las versiones más recientes y esenciales de bibliotecas y complementos.
Monitoreo y mantenimiento
-
Analizar los tiempos de carga de la página: Monitorea los tiempos de carga de la página para medir el impacto de eliminar scripts y estilos innecesarios en el rendimiento de tu sitio web.
-
Mantente informado sobre las tendencias de optimización de código: Mantente actualizado con las últimas tendencias de optimización de código para refinar continuamente tu enfoque en la eliminación de código innecesario.
-
Educa continuamente a tu equipo: Entrena a tu equipo de desarrollo sobre la importancia y las mejores prácticas para eliminar scripts y estilos innecesarios en la optimización de código.